A Domaine Pterion Wedding in the Heart of Lehigh Valley

Filed in Wedding Days — November 8, 2025

Golden light filtered through the vineyard as Karissa and Dakota shared quiet laughter beneath the willow trees. Their Domaine Pterion wedding was full of intention — a day built around time together, heartfelt emotion, and the simple beauty of being surrounded by people they love.

Morning Calm in the Stone Farmhouse

The morning began in Domaine Pterion’s historic stone farmhouse, where soft music played and the scent of hairspray mixed with laughter. Karissa and her bridesmaids sipped champagne in matching green satin pajamas, the mood equal parts relaxed and excited.

Across the property, Dakota and his groomsmen were just as easygoing — tying bow ties, trading stories, and letting the morning unfold naturally. There was no rush, just a quiet anticipation that set the tone for the day ahead.

The Quiet Magic of a Private First Look

When Karissa and Dakota saw each other for the first time beneath the willows, the world seemed to pause. Away from the crowd, they read private vows filled with emotion — a moment Karissa later described as her favorite part of the entire day.

What she hadn’t expected was how emotional Dakota would be. His words, his tears, and the way they held each other afterward made this Domaine Pterion wedding moment one of those rare scenes that stays with you long after the camera clicks.

Vows Among the Vines at This Domaine Pterion Wedding

The ceremony took place behind the vineyard, where rows of grapevines pushed into the distance and sunlight caught the edges of Karissa’s gown. She walked arm-in-arm with her father, smiling through tears as their daughters watched from the front row. Their older daughter made the sweetest entrance as the flower girl, accompanied by a groomsman — who doubled as the crowd-favorite “beer boy,” passing out cans of ale to the adults as she tossed petals down the aisle.

The setting — the vineyard, the stone, the open air — felt both elevated and intimate. It was the kind of scene that defines a Domaine Pterion wedding: timeless, unhurried, and deeply personal.

Sunset Portraits and Playful Moments

After the ceremony, we spent a few more minutes completing portraits. Domaine Pterion’s old stone walls and winding paths offered the perfect mix of texture and light, while the soft glow of late afternoon made every frame feel cinematic.

Karissa and Dakota’s connection was effortless. They teased, laughed, and shared small, quiet glances that told their own story. At one point, Dakota scooped her into his arms and carried her through the gardens — completely unprompted — a perfect reflection of who they are together: genuine, playful, and full of life.

Mingling, Laughter, and a Perfect Cocktail Hour

As portraits wrapped up, the celebration moved into one of my favorite parts of the day — cocktail hour. Instead of rushing through formalities, Karissa and Dakota planned their timeline to make sure they could actually be part of it. And it showed.

Guests gathered on the lawn overlooking the vines, sipping local brews and Mission BBQ appetizers as golden light settled over the valley. The couple joined right in — laughing with friends, chatting with family, and sneaking a few moments to clink glasses together.

Their daughters darted between guests with giggles, and the easy, unhurried pace of the evening made it clear: this Domaine Pterion wedding wasn’t about a schedule — it was about togetherness. The entire hour felt like an extension of their personalities: fun, welcoming, and centered on being present with the people they love.

A Party to Remember

As the sun set over the Lehigh Valley, the barn came alive with warm light and the hum of conversation. Long wooden tables, greenery, and string lights created the perfect backdrop for a night that felt both elegant and down-to-earth.

Their first dance was surrounded by smiling faces — family, friends, and their two little girls twirling with bubbles at their feet. Later, the dance floor accessories came out, from leis to glow sticks to cowboy hats, and the celebration transformed into an all-out party.

Karissa later said that adding those fun details was one of their best decisions, and it was easy to see why. Every guest was laughing, dancing, and fully immersed in the energy of the night. It was everything a Domaine Pterion wedding reception should be — lively, relaxed, and filled with heart.
